Date Printed: 2002-09-13 Page 1 of 1 Policy 4.12 Incorporated 12 September, 1874 CORPORATION OF THE DISTRICT OF MAPLE RIDGE TITLE: VOLUNTEERISM POLICY NO. 4.12 APPROVAL DATE: January
10, 1994 POLICY STATEMENT: Volunteerism is a vital and valuable recreation activity and therefore, the District of Maple Ridge is committed to the active pursuit and continued development
of volunteer opportunities in all aspects of leisure service. PURPOSE: To ensure that all avenues are made available for volunteer development and experiences, and that volunteers are
duly recognized for their efforts and commitment. DEFINITIONS: The act of volunteering is a form of recreation in that it is undertaken during leisure time and pursued as a personal
choice activity. Volunteer involvement in leisure activities enriches the lives of members of our community and can provide a positive experience for volunteers themselves. Volunteers
compliment and supplement the skills of staff, which enables us to enrich and extend our services. Volunteers can assist the Department to meet its service and program goals through
the sharing of their skills, ideas, energy and time. REFERENCE Maple Ridge Parks & Recreation Policy and Procedure Manual Section: Program Services File #: PRO-34
